Agfa Isola I dresses Focusing is manual in three1950's 120 mm film camera The Agfa Isola I is a roll film camera. It was built between 1957 and 1962 in Munich by the Agfa Camerawerk. This camera is, from today's point of view, a simple camera with a transmitted light viewfinder. It comes with a fixed meniscus lens.
